]> Cypherpunks repositories - gostls13.git/commit
go/types: simplify some code and remove TODOs (cleanup)
authorRobert Griesemer <gri@golang.org>
Tue, 1 Oct 2019 16:59:53 +0000 (09:59 -0700)
committerRobert Griesemer <gri@golang.org>
Tue, 8 Oct 2019 17:29:57 +0000 (17:29 +0000)
commitc7d7042efccd36182daea44584ee83762c0ca3d2
treea4f9892ff5829dc68c0cef19a521a183a1d047b5
parent37a2290095a78cbe0f0137d3e0d40611f9509ef3
go/types: simplify some code and remove TODOs (cleanup)

- remove Checker.cycle in favor of using a "seen" map
- rename Checker.typeCycle -> Checker.cycle
- remove TODO in api.go since the API is frozen

Change-Id: I182a8215978dad54e9c6e79c21c5ec88ec802349
Reviewed-on: https://go-review.googlesource.com/c/go/+/198042
Reviewed-by: Matthew Dempsky <mdempsky@google.com>
src/go/types/api.go
src/go/types/decl.go
src/go/types/resolver.go